3. Free Preparation Resources-- No Cost, Same Exam
Even if the test itself can not be taken for complimentary, you can prepare without investing a cent by utilizing official, complimentary products:
- British Council's "TakeIELTS" site-- Free practice tests, sample responses, and video tutorials.
- IDP's IELTS Prep App-- Free interactive tests and mock tests.
- IELTS.org-- Free Downloadable Sample Tests-- Authentic previous paper versions for both Academic and General Training.
- YouTube Channels (British Council, IDP, Cambridge English)-- Video lessons on each band descriptor.
These resources let you develop the needed skills while you protect funding for the exam fee.
4. The Danger of "Free IELTS Certificate" Scams
The internet is awash with sites that declare to offer an IELTS certificate without sitting the exam-- frequently at a remarkably low rate. Be careful:
- Legal consequences-- Possessing or using a forged certificate is a criminal offense in the majority of countries and can result in prosecution, visa cancellation, and permanent bans from future testing.
- No credibility-- Employers, universities, and immigration authorities confirm certificates directly with IELTS (through the Test Report Form confirmation service). A phony certificate will be identified immediately.
- Financial loss-- Scammers typically demand payment upfront and after that vanish, leaving victims with neither cash nor a certificate.
The only genuine path to an IELTS certificate is to sit for the test (or get an authorized charge waiver). Anything else is a myth or a fraud.
